Aladdin
(click to enlarge)
this record features Eric's poem printed in the booklet. the audio is reversed but the poem reads through the backwards audio.
Nicky Smith, an interviewer from SpliceToday gets information on this:
ST: You lived in Morocco within the last two years or so. What was the experience like and what did you accomplish there?
EC: My wife and I spent about three months there in 2010—we saved some money and lived cheap. I traveled without any musical equipment, so I started writing while there and ended up with a recording that was released by Fusetron called Aladdin. Not really sure where it all came from. Certainly not for everybody.
ST: How was Aladdin written? How did you get yourself in that cut-up state of mind?
EC: It's not so much the cut ups that attracted me but the strength of words. I don't usually focus much on words in music. I was not able to speak much during my time there so I developed a slightly skewed attitude towards English and Aladdin was the result.

Released back in 2010 it had a 1 per person limit from fusetron and a full release of 100 copies.
